Acquisition Overview — Torvane Logistics (Managers Only)

Finance team reference page. Status: non-binding offer submitted; diligence on the Grelling Port depot network underway. Key risks: lease concentration and aging fleet. Synergy estimates remain preliminary and should not be cited in forecasts. Modeling assumptions will be updated after the valuation workshop. The confidential plan summary is recorded below.

management briefing: The pricing group signed off on a budget of $40.7 million for Project Holath. The renewal with Holethax Holdings closes at $35.8 million a year, 63 percent above the last contract.

**Who to Contact: Profile Store Sharding**

Welcome! The user-profile sharding effort (project Splitstone) is run by the Storage Guild. Schema questions go to whoever's on the guild rotation; migration-script reviews go to the data-platform channel. Don't re-shard anything without sign-off. For everything else, just drop a line at the address below.

alerts address for kafof-bagag: kasael@olvarqdyn.corp

**14:22** — Confirmed cron drift on Harrowgate batch nodes: scheduler clock skewed ~40s after NTP pool change. Jobs fired early, overlapping with the Wexley snapshot window. Mitigated by pinning nodes to internal time source. Root cause ticket filed; drift monitor added. Build deployed with the fix is identified by the token below.

session token of kahag-bawip = htk6_729d08

Handover — Report Builder Sort Stability

Hey, quick note before I'm off: plugin authors keep hitting the unstable-sort bug in Quillgrove's report builder. We switched the grid to a stable merge path last sprint, but third-party column plugins must opt in via `stableSort: true`. Docs are in the sandbox vault, which re-locked itself yesterday. Open it with the recovery passphrase just below.

strongbox words: druath-quenael